# Break-Glass: Consentry Rollout

If the Consentry banner rollout breaks checkout in any region, the release manager may bypass the staged flag system and force a global rollback. This is a break-glass action: it's audited and requires sign-off after the fact. The override console unlocks with the recovery passphrase noted below.

vault phrase of yaguf-hahaf = druath-holix

Subject: Guest Wi-Fi desk at reception

Hi all,

Welcome to Quillmont Partners. A quick note from the front desk: visitors needing internet access should be directed to the guest Wi-Fi desk just left of reception, where they can register a device for the day. Please do not share your personal network credentials with guests under any circumstances. If you need to set up the desk terminal yourself outside reception hours, unlock it using the staff code provided below.

turnstile pass: bdg-YEOZLM-79341408

Heads up: if the Lintrock baseline file in the Quarrow repo drifts from main, CI fails with a "stale baseline" error even when the code is fine. Quick fix is to regenerate the baseline on a clean checkout and re-push. If a customer build is blocked, confirm the failing run matches the token below before escalating.

build token for yadug-yagag: htk21_c863c33eb8b82c0c9c152